Koro Dewes Collection - oral histories and waiata gathered by Kapunga Matemoana ('Koro') Dewes in the 1960's-1970's

 Collection — Box: Location: 54/C/1
Identifier: dewk
Scope and Contents

This collection consists of copies of recordings made by Koro Dewes. Recorded from the 1950s to 1970s in Te Reo Māori, with some English, it contains whaikōrero, tikanga, whakapapa, waiata, hui, and oral histories. Though previously primarily associated with Ngāti Porou this collection contains recordings from across the motu.

Fildes, Horace (1875-1937): Papers

 Fonds — Box: 849/3 ['newspaper cutting framed']
Identifier: Fildes
Abstract

The papers of Wellington book collector and historian Horace Edwards Manners Fildes, 1875-1937, including correspondence, clippings indexes and research notes, and collected manuscripts and other items.

This collection covers over forty years of Fildes' interest in New Zealand history and historical resources, and a corresponding period of indexing and scrapbooking.

Geering, Lloyd - Papers of the Reverend Professor Sir Lloyd Geering

 Fonds — Container: 1/12
Identifier: geel
Nature of the collection

The collection was donated by Professor Geering in May 2017. The dates covered are from 1938 to 2017. The material covers records (sermons, scrapbooks, correspondence, typescripts, recordings, digital files) from his long and distinguished career as a Presbyterian minister and theologian and includes correspondence, addresses and recordings related to his trial before the General Assembly of the Presbyterian Church in 1967.
